What You’ll Do
- Operational Execution & Compliance: Own the full premium audit lifecycle for WC and GL lines of business, managing pipelines, backlogs, and reconciliation workflows, while ensuring strict adherence to NCCI, WCIRB, and other state-specific regulatory requirements
- Leadership & Talent Development: Lead, coach, and develop a high-performing organization of managers and QA staff
- Quality Assurance & Risk Mitigation: Spearhead a comprehensive QA program to ensure accuracy in payroll and class codes, utilizing trend analysis to identify systemic errors and lead corrective initiatives
- Strategic Third Party & Financial Management: Manage external audit vendors by optimizing assignment strategies and performance standards; partner with Finance on spend analysis, budgeting, and cost-optimization across internal and vendor partners
- Customer Experience & Communications: Continuously enhance the audit customer journey to reduce friction, improve clarity, and increase audit completion rates
- Innovation & Product Partnership: Serve as the operational lead for audit system automation, partnering with Engineering, Product, Reporting, and Data Science to define requirements, conduct testing, and deploy AI-centric audit tools and features
- Data Strategy & Executive Reporting: Refine and deliver weekly, monthly, and quarterly reporting on production, quality trends, and organizational performance
- Cross-Functional Collaboration & Issue Resolution: Act as the owner for state inquiries and internal partners (Underwriting, Reporting, Claims, Compliance) to resolve regulatory escalations and system issues
